Dunk's Fruit Cocktail A recipe learnt from Dunk's mum!
We've heard rumours you're a handy chef... I love cooking. I make stuff like roasts, casseroles and hot pots. I'll experiment with everything and make things tasty!
Did your mum teach you to cook? Yeah, and my gran too. My mum makes a good roast... but I have to make the gravy.
Do you eat healthily? Yeah, I try to. But there's a takeaway by my house, which makes it hard!
What would your last meal be? The finest seafood money could buy. Lobster, crab, oysters grilled with garlic butter... dreamy!
To make Dunk's Fruit Cocktail You'll need: Apple, banana, strawberries, kiwi, orange, melon, grapes and lemonade. Wash and chop all the fruit into chunks. Mix in a large bowl and cover with lemonade. When you're ready, drain the lemonade (you can drink this too!) Serve with vanilla ice cream.
Lee's Crazy Omelette Don't worry, it's not alien a l'orange!
Can you really cook, Lee? I'm OK… but if I was trying to impress you I'd buy chicken from Nando's and pretend I'd made it myself! Or I could take you to a mountain in Siberia where they'd cook us newts.
Yum! Do you eat a lot of takeaways then? I live on my own so I have take-away most nights. Sad, eh?
So why are we having an omelette? Because you can throw in whatever you like. I dunno about the M&Ms though – maybe you should leave those out.
To make Lee's Crazy Omelette You'll need: 2 eggs, chopped bacon, milk, a handful of grated cheese, M&Ms, butter and a frying pan. Whisk the eggs and milk together. Add grated cheese (and M&Ms if you dare!) Fry the bacon. When pink, pour in the egg mix. Wait until the omelette settles, then turn over. Cook until golden.
Ant's Greek Salad Ant gets cheesy…
Ooh, Greek salad – nice! To be honest, I can't cook. A big Greek salad is dead easy though. Just chop everything up and throw it together.
Is that your favourite dish then? No, a Greek barbecue is good too. Greeks do the best barbecues.
Aren't you too busy in posh restaurants for barbecues? No way! It's ridiculous how much you pay for a tiny meal in a restaurant. There's one place I love though, called Smith's Brasserie in London. It's the best restaurant ever… mmm.
To make Ant's Greek Salad You'll need: Cos lettuce, feta cheese, red onion, black olives, tomatoes and olive oil. Wash and chop the onion, lettuce, olives and tomatoes into pieces. Mix in a big bowl, break the cheese into chunks and sprinkle on top. Drizzle with olive oil. Easy!
Si's Strawberry Pancake Careful, Simon's feeling all fruity!
Are you a good cook? Oh yeah, I'm a real gourmet. I always wash up straight away too, so it doesn't get messy.
Have you impressed ladies with your cooking? Of course. I like cooking traditional Caribbean food, especially if a girl has never had it before. I use all my mum's secret recipes and cook from scratch.
Is this desert healthy? The strawberries are OK but the pancakes and whipped cream are a bit naughty!
To make Simon's Strawberry Pancakes You'll need: 100g flour, 1 egg, 300ml milk, butter, strawberries, cream, a pan and fish slice. Which the eggs, milk and flour together. Heat butter in a pan. Cook until pancake stops bubblin' Using the fish slice, loosen the sides and flip. Cook until golden brown, serve with strawberries and cream.
